The Fox Demon Love

movie

movie poster for The Fox Demon Love

Released June 11, 2021

Runtime

1h 36m


Origin Country

China


Original Language

Chinese


Original Title

玄夜狐影


Status

Released


Production Countries

  • China

Spoken Languages

  • 普通话 (Mandarin)

Crew

Backdrops

  • enlarged Backdrop 0

Posters

  • enlarged Poster 0